MLKN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2015 in Review

212 of the 3,711 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in MillerKnoll (MLKN) for Q2 2015, worth a combined $1.42B — up 4.5% from $1.36B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 28 funds opened new MLKN positions and 25 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 73 added to existing stakes and 83 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Lord, Abbett & Co, opening a new position worth an estimated $27.4M. The largest seller was DePrince Race & Zollo Inc (DRZ), cutting an estimated $20.5M.
